Output 831596268198027f44e12cb8a6991ca07f54a539663c0237c5ca43a0028b75f4:19

value
4623
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40c83d0968c94b816b45626addd3fba9575e5908c3f8e3a344d7268c249bb39a
address
bc1pgryr6ztge99cz669vf4dm5lm49t4ukggc0uw8g6y6ungcfymkwdqlt8msd
transaction
831596268198027f44e12cb8a6991ca07f54a539663c0237c5ca43a0028b75f4
confirmations
69059
spent
true